As part of being an enrolled family at Options for Learning, you have the chance to work with one of our Parent Coaches! Our coaches provide free guidance, support, practical tools, and encouragement to help you feel confident in your parenting journey.
In the video, Parent Coaches Evelin Rivera and Cindy Alvarez discuss this free support for families. Our coaches take the time to get to know you, your child, and your family’s unique needs.
Parent Coaches work alongside families to create simple, personalized strategies that fit naturally into daily routines at home.
Whether you’re navigating tantrums, potty training, or creating a consistent bedtime routine, our Parent Coaches are here to support you along the way.
For example, one family reached out to our Parent Coaches and wanted to focus on their child’s emotional outbursts and daily routines. When the initial strategies weren’t sticking, the Parent Coaches came up with the idea of creating a calming space in the child’s home.
“We set up a cozy, safe place with pillows, books, and calming tools where the child could go to relax and reset,” Evelin and Cindy share in the video. “We also added a visual routine chart to bring more structure to the day.”
Over time, the child began developing new ways to manage big feelings, helping the family feel more at ease and supported.
Parent Coaches support families with a variety of everyday parenting challenges, including:
Managing tantrums and big feelings
Building routines and smoother transitions
Toilet learning and healthy habits
Nutrition and daily care
Strengthening communication and coparenting
Every Parent Coach works alongside families to build on their strengths and help parents feel confident in their role as their child’s first and most important teacher.

Since 1981, Options for Learning has partnered with families across the San Gabriel Valley to provide affordable early learning programs, family support, and community resources.
With approximately 11,000 children served annually, Options for Learning offers several free and low-cost programs, including:
Infant and toddler care for children ages 0-36 months
Preschool programs and support for TK-age children ages 3-5
Before-and-after school programs for children in grades TK-8
Free child care referrals and family support resources
